Earth Should Die – January twenty seventh (Home windows)
Anybody who has ever longed to have the ability to destroy a planet (and who hasn’t?) has the possibility to dwell out that fantasy this week. Dimension 5 Video games’ new journey recreation, Earth Should Die, casts gamers within the function of a megalomaniacal dictator who decides to finish the aircraft to avenge the lack of their father and kingdom.
Earth Should Die is an interactive point-and-click recreation, the place gamers should use varied “dictatorial” abilities to resolve puzzles and progress. Many puzzles contain the participant utilizing different characters to help them, both via manipulation, coercion, or good old school iron-fisted power. Except for the gameplay mechanics, Earth Should Die is totally voice-acted and boasts a deep roster of voice expertise together with Alex Horne (Taskmaster), Ben Starr (Remaining Fantasy XVI, Hades II), and lots of others. From the footage and trailers, it seems to be like there will probably be no scarcity of British-style humor soaked into the story. Gamers can expertise their very own private world destruction on January twenty seventh.

Metal Century Groove – January twenty eighth (Home windows)
Metal Century Groove brings a brand new twist, or cha-cha, or pop and lock, to the RPG house this week. The sport is a hybrid between a rhythm recreation and RPG wherein gamers management large mechs in dance-off type battles towards different groovy mechs. Whereas this isn’t the primary recreation to include rhythm mechanics into an RPG (see Theatrhythm Remaining Bar Line) it actually goals to ratchet up the size.
The varied mechs every have their very own gimmicks and playstyles. Mechs construct Acclaim by efficiently executing dance strikes, with the target of filling their bar earlier than their opponent. Consider it as if Transformers and Step Up did a crossover. Yep, I stand by that comparability. [Editor’s Note: Well there’s two things I never thought I’d see in the same sentence!]
Metal Century Groove seems to be like a ton of enjoyable, and may need one thing for followers of RPGs and rhythm lovers alike. The sport shimmies onto PC on January twenty eighth.

Code Vein II – January thirtieth (PS5, XBX, Home windows)
Code Vein II releases this week and takes the collection in a brand new course. Bandai Namco appears to be taking its course from that of FromSoftware. Very similar to how FromSoft shifted from extra linear action-RPGs like Darkish Souls and Bloodborne to an open world in Elden Ring, Code Vein II introduces an open world not seen in 2019’s Code Vein.
A lot of the gameplay will really feel acquainted to followers of soulslikes. Actually, Code Vein has typically been known as “anime souls.” Whether or not or not that’s a very honest description, there are undoubtedly a number of components of Souls titles on the forefront of Code Vein II. Difficult motion fight, brutal boss encounters, and a campfire-like checkpoint system are all there. A notable characteristic for gamers who could also be cautious of the soulslike problem are the companion characters that may provide a sacrificial heal within the occasion they die. The sport additionally permits gamers to traverse the world on a bike. If there’s something extra rad than an anime biker, I haven’t heard of it. Code Vein II will probably be obtainable for PC, PS5, and Xbox Sequence X|S on January thirtieth.
